Seidl: Turkish GP went against "the DNA of Formula 1"
Although the slippery track and humid weather conditions meant spectacle last weekend, the race was completely wrong when it came to the real goal of the sport: building the best car. Or at least, according to one of the team bosses in an interview with Motorsport.com. McLaren team boss Andreas Seidl, like everyone else, has enjoyed the crazy Turkish GP, but he also wants to make an immediate comment: we shouldn't be seduced by the spectacle. “It's clear everyone wants to see cars fighting on track, wants to see overtaking manoeuvres, wants to see also that not always the same cars [are] at the front, wants to see that people can actually make up positions coming through the field...
